Default Pennsylvania Crossbow hunting

Im new to archery and was wondering if anyone had any info on using a crossbow in PA. I saw that you can use one during the muzzleloader season but I dont know about the regular archery season. Also, how do most bowhunters feel about using a crossbow as opposed to a regular bow? Is that considered cheating? Keep in mind that im just looking to stock up the freezer with venison.

You can use a crossbow in muzzleoader and rifle seasons in PA, and you can use one during archery season if you get the disability permit.

ORIGINAL: SoggyCereal

You can use a crossbow in muzzleoader and rifle seasons in PA, and you can use one during archery season if you get the disability permit.
You can use one during archery season without a disability permit if your hunting "special regulations"areas.

also i dont really think it is cheating to use a crossbow if you really are disabled and cant pull back and hold a vertical bow. My dad got a disabled crossbow permit after he was hurt in an accident at work. Although the aiming might be easier for a crossbow you still have to be close to the animal and in my dads case (and probably most people who qualify as disabled) cant climb into a tree stand so he hunts on the ground increasing the difficulty.

If it's legal it's not cheating (as long as you don't skirt the system with some lame Dr. excuse).

Would some Bowhunters look down their nose at you? Honestly? Yes. Heck,there aretraditional shooters who look down at compounds and then there are those who make their own bows and arrows, who look down on those who buy pre-made equipment. It's all a circle. Stay within legal means, get some thick skin, and enjoy the Hunt!
